Everything about what Google is doing always attracts attention. As new news says they are preparing to release a new operating system on mobile phones, namely Android 11.
Launch The Verge, Thursday, February 20, this is the first step for Google in making the best features of all time embedded in the Android OS 11. Although still in Beta, Google is working hard to improve 5G network support, better privacy features, and a new message interface.
But unfortunately, this Android 11 Beta feature will only appear for Google Pixel 2, 3, 3A, or 4 phones, and can only be installed with a full battery which will erase all data on the cellphone.

For other Android phones, maybe you have to be patient first to enjoy this latest OS update, then what are the interesting features in Android 11? Following VOI summarize.
1. Bubbles
The Bubbles feature was originally meant to be part of Android 10 years ago. This is a new UI for the messaging app that lets users make multiple conversations easily accessible anywhere via. At the moment, it seems that only Google’s messaging app has that support. This idea like this should be followed by messaging apps like WhatsApp, Facebook Messenger, or Signal.
2. Application permission
Taking the idea from Apple’s iOS, Android 11 adds an option to give apps temporary permissions to your camera, microphone, and location data. It’s a simple addition, but one that makes Android much safer. And it doesn’t make the license last as long as it is today, so it has a time span.
3. Screen recording
Google already has this version in the Android 10 beta which didn’t reach the final version. But screen recording is back and it has a fancy UI nowadays, meaning that the feature will eventually ship on Android 11.
4. Auto dark mode
It’s no longer like now those who want to activate dark mode have to go through setting. But if the user hasupdate to the Android OS 11, they will get dark mode afterupdatehis.
5. New Motion Sense gestures for Pixel 4 to play or pause music
6. The “enhanced touch sensitivity” setting for Pixel 4, intended for use with screen savers
7. Turning on airplane mode no longer cuts the Bluetooth audio connection.
8. XDA Developers reports that there is also a new screenshot UI which is hidden, but not enabled by default default (or not yet fully functional).
9. Best view for foldable phone
Yes, now folding cellphones have become a trend in the smartphone market. For that, Google is also competing to provide update a new look on the device to make it more alive.
